There are various types of ice melt products are available in the market such as Sodium chloride, calcium chloride, magnesium chloride, and many more. Here we will talk about the advantages of using magnesium chloride ice melt.

Magnesium chloride is a type of ice melt that absorbs moisture from the air to reduce the freezing point of water. This compound is made up of magnesium and chlorine. Magnesium chloride is available in different hydrate forms such as hexahydrate, anhydrous, and brine. It can be useful in melting ice around your homes and on roads and driveways. Magnesium chloride has certain attributes that make it more preferable to other ice melters. Although rock salt or sodium chloride is considered to be the most popular ice melt product in the market, many experts believe that using magnesium chloride is a smarter and safer choice.

Many ice melters are harmful to the concrete. Your pavement and other surfaces can get corroded gradually when they are over-used or not used properly. Magnesium chloride is a safer choice for your properties and plant life. It is less corrosive and less harmful for the pavement, driveways, and vegetation when used in the proper amount. This compound’s attack rate is very slow and therefore leaves no damage behind. Moreover, being a natural mineral, it’d be a much safer choice for you for melting ice and snow. Also, magnesium chloride melts ice at a fast rate. The reason behind it is that this compound is hygroscopic which means it absorbs moisture. This helps the magnesium chloride ice melt to break down into a brine mixture faster to revoke the ice melting process surrounding it. It is easier to clean up the surface after the melting process when you use magnesium chloride as the compound leaves minimal to no residue on the surface.

Magnesium chloride ice melt can work at an average of -5°F which is an impressive performance considering other popular ice melt products in the market. Magnesium chloride can melt ice at a much lower temperature than rock salt and urea products. This makes it a highly suitable de-icing agent for residential and commercial use.
